When the executive director of the Oregon Public Defense Commission pays costs, expenses or compensation under ORS 138.500 (5) on appeal in a criminal action, the executive director shall notify the court below of the costs, expenses and compensation paid in order that the court below may exercise its discretion under ORS 151.505 or 161.665 (2).
